"Canada is a great country, one of the hopes of the world"
About this Quote
The subtext is simultaneously flattering and demanding. Calling Canada “hope” implies other places are failing, or at least fraying - a quiet nod to the post-9/11 climate, rising inequality, and the global drift toward securitization and cynicism. Layton, a social democrat, is smuggling policy priorities into a compliment: public health care as a civic statement, multiculturalism as an organizing principle, peacekeeping and diplomacy as brand and burden. The line asks Canadians to see their institutions not as perks but as exportable evidence that solidarity scales.
Context matters because Layton’s politics lived in the tension between aspiration and austerity. As NDP leader, he often spoke to voters who liked Canada’s progressive mythology but doubted its staying power. “Hopes of the world” is also a pressure test: if you accept the premise, you’re harder to persuade that cuts, privatization, or scapegoating are just “pragmatic.” The rhetoric works because it weaponizes optimism. It makes national pride inseparable from responsibility - and turns complacency into the only unpatriotic option.

| Source | Verified source: A letter to Canadians from the Honourable Jack Layton (Jack Layton, 2011)
Evidence: And finally, to all Canadians: Canada is a great country, one of the hopes of the world.. The earliest primary-source publication I found is Jack Layton's own final public letter, dated August 20, 2011 and published by Canada's NDP. Secondary sources and later republications consistently identify this line as coming from that letter. I did not find evidence in the searched primary materials that this wording appeared earlier in a book, speech, or interview by Layton. So the best verified original source is this letter.
